Is 504-506 Oak St rent-controlled?

San Francisco's Rent Ordinance caps rent increases and provides eviction protection for most residential units built before 1979 with 2+ units. Here's how this building scores.

Likely rent-controlled. Building age and unit count suggest this property falls under San Francisco's Rent Ordinance.

Based on SF Assessor records. Not legal advice — confirm with the SF Rent Board.

Initial analysis

The property at 504-506 Oak Street is a two-unit, two-story multi-family residential building located in Hayes Valley, built in 1890 and currently owned by Helen V. Gekakis. The building has undergone several significant improvements and faced various maintenance issues over the years. Most notably, in 2014, structural upgrades were completed to support a two-story bay window, and the sewer line was replaced. In 2012, there were two complaints regarding uncontained paint removal on the back of the building, though these issues were promptly addressed within one month.

The building's history reveals some concerning maintenance issues in the 1990s, including a report of a leaking ceiling with mildew, locked emergency exits, broken door handles, heating problems, and pest issues. There was also a period in 2009 when building permit applications were filed and withdrawn regarding garage demolition and proposed new construction. More recent records from 2018-2024 show primarily routine urban maintenance issues such as graffiti, sidewalk cleaning, and garbage-related complaints, which have all been resolved. The property has been the subject of various planning inquiries, including a proposed unit over garage construction and a residential care program expansion, though some applications were withdrawn or marked as informational. The most recent building-related activity occurred in 2024 with multiple sanitation-related service requests, suggesting ongoing maintenance attention is needed for common areas around the property.

How 504-506 Oak St's risk score is calculated

We trained a model on 7 years of SF DBI inspection data — notice of violation filings, complaint history, and owner track records. It estimates the probability that DBI inspectors will issue a Notice of Violation at this address in the next 12 months. Lower % = safer.

What the score means for you

Grade A–B — Low risk

DBI rarely finds violations here. Strong maintenance history and a clean complaint record.

Grade C — Moderate risk

Some past violations or complaints on record. Worth asking the landlord about any open issues before signing.

Grade D–F — High risk

Elevated violation and complaint history. DBI has found issues here before and is statistically likely to again.
